Background Wallpapers
Attractive location in the World
Dubai United Arab Emirates
Australia Sydney tourist wallpapers
Doha City Qatar
Maldives dock Trip photos
Maldives Seaside beach Travel pics
Nesebar Bulgaria
Prague Television Tower
Samsun Turkey
Staples Center U.S.A
The Great Wall of China
No comments:
Post a Comment
‹
›
Home
View web version
No comments:
Post a Comment